Referring to fig. 1-3, a mounting bracket for a subway cable includes a mounting plate 1 and a bearing frame 3 fixedly mounted on one side of the mounting plate 1, wherein an elastic telescopic rod is arranged at one end of the bearing frame 3 away from the mounting plate 1, an upper stop bar 7 is rotatably mounted at the top end of the elastic telescopic rod, and a limiting mechanism is arranged between one side of the upper stop bar 7 and the bearing frame 3;
the limiting mechanism is composed of a limiting insertion rod 12, an insertion hole 13 and a socket 14, the socket 14 is fixedly installed on the surface of the bearing frame 3, the insertion hole 13 is formed in the surface of the upper stop strip 7, the insertion rod penetrates through the insertion hole 13, and the bottom end of the insertion rod is connected with the socket 14 in an embedded mode;
go up the equal fixed mounting in bottom of shelves strip 7 and the top that bears frame 3 has rubber strip 9, and the outer surface of rubber strip 9 is opened along length direction has a plurality of semicircle gomphosis shrinkage pool 10, the inside of rubber strip 9 is opened along length direction has a plurality of interior through-hole 11.
The mounting plate 1 is of a rectangular flat plate structure, and a plurality of mounting holes 2 are formed in the surface of the mounting plate 1, so that mounting hole positions are provided for mounting; the elastic telescopic rod consists of a square hole 4, a spring 5 and a square rod 6, the square hole 4 is formed in the end part of the bearing frame 3, the square rod 6 is in clearance fit with the square hole 4, the bottom end of the square rod 6 is fixedly connected with one end of the spring 5, the other end of the spring 5 is fixedly connected with the inner wall of the square hole 4, the elastic telescopic rod can stretch and retract, and meanwhile, the spring 5 provides elastic force; the top end of the square hole 4 is provided with a cylinder 601, the cylinder 601 is sleeved with a bearing 8, and the bearing 8 is fixedly embedded and connected with the upper stop bar 7 to realize rotary installation; the number of the rubber strips 9 is two, the two rubber strips 9 are symmetrically arranged, the rubber strips 9 provide soft contact for the cable to clamp, and the cable is prevented from being crushed; bear frame 3 and be the strip structure of L type, and bear 3 one end and the perpendicular setting of mounting panel 1, bear the support that frame 3 is used for the cable and place.
When the utility model is used, the whole bracket provides 2 positions of the mounting holes through the mounting holes 2 on the mounting plate 1 and is mounted on the wall surface; when the cable is laid, firstly, the upper blocking strip 7 is pulled, the upper blocking strip 7 is rotated to one side of the top of the bearing frame 3, the cable is laid in the semicircular embedding concave hole 10, the upper blocking strip 7 is pulled, the upper blocking strip 7 is rotated, the upper blocking strip 7 is moved to the top of the cable, the upper blocking strip 7 is loosened, the two rubber strips 9 are used for clamping the cable, and a clamping position is provided through the semicircular embedding concave hole 10;
when the upper stop strip 7 is pulled, the spring 5 is in a stretching state and has elasticity, when the cable is clamped, the spring 5 is in the stretching state, the stretching amount is smaller than that of the spring, and the stretched spring 5 and the rubber strip 9 deform to provide clamping for the cable.
